Silicone gel is a clear, flexible, semi-solid topical material commonly used on the head and facial areas to support proper scar healing after surgery, injury, or dermatologic procedures. It forms a thin, protective, moisture-retaining barrier over the skin, creating an optimal environment for reducing hypertrophic scars and keloids. Because it is transparent, non-irritating, and safe for sensitive skin, silicone gel is suitable for visible areas such as the face and scalp. When applied in a thin layer, it dries into a soft film that helps improve scar texture, color, and softness while minimizing itching and discomfort. For best results, silicone gel is typically used twice daily over several weeks or months, depending on the severity of the scar and clinical recommendations.
